Support + celebrate Black History Month through February and beyond. Purchase a product, learn more about local initiatives, and take the Collision Project art tour to explore work by Black artists.


Campus Happenings


Check out the All Love Market, taking place on March 6th in Five Two A at IC. All Love Mkt is a pop-up shopping experience with curated selection of 25 emerging Black makers and manufacturers from NYC available to shop from and meet. The pop-up will be a physically-distant and traffic controlled. More info here.


Exhibition: Last Supper


LatchKey Gallery presents Last Supper, a group exhibition curated by Tamecca Seril located at The Makers Guild in Building 5. The exhibition allows LatchKey Gallery to further its mission in fostering meaningful community engagement and accessibility to art while also expanding the platform of visual representation for participating artists. The exhibition will be open from 12 – 6pm every Saturday and Sunday through March 20.

Vera‘s mission is to drive change and to urgently build and improve justice systems that ensure fairness, promote safety, and strengthen communities. They work with others who share their vision to tackle the most pressing injustices of our day—from the causes and consequences of mass incarceration, racial disparities, and the loss of public trust in law enforcement, to the unmet needs of the vulnerable, the marginalized, and those harmed by crime and violence.
